    So, a mate has just finished the Bob Graham round. He’d been training for ages and was undertsandably, completely chuffed with himself. But it got me thinking, could all the Lakes big passes & Classic trails be hike-a-biked and ridden in 24 hours? I reckon you would have to include the 3 Kentmere passes, Helvelyn, Skiddaw, Whinlatter trails, the 4 around Great Gable, Rosset Ghyll, Walna Scar, then a whole load of minimal road linking stuff. I might have to fire up memory map after dinner.
